System Dimension Demands

Identifying the right dimension for a HVAC system is crucial for optimizing efficiency and efficiency. An undersized system battles to preserve desired temperature levels, bring about enhanced power intake and wear. Conversely, an extra-large device may cycle on and off also frequently, triggering insufficient dehumidification and discomfort. Key factors in sizing include the square video footage of the space, insulation quality, and neighborhood environment problems. In addition, the format, number of windows, and tenancy levels must be reviewed. Specialists typically utilize Hand-operated J calculations to determine the specific tons requirements, ensuring the selected system can sufficiently warm or cool down the area without excess power use. Proper sizing ultimately enhances comfort, lowers functional expenses, and lengthens the system's life expectancy.

Indications of System Use

Indicators of system wear in cooling and heating units can materialize in various methods, suggesting the need for interest and potential hvac companies atlanta repair work. Common indicators consist of unusual noises, such as grinding or squealing, which may suggest mechanical concerns. Additionally, irregular temperature levels throughout an area may signal a stopping working thermostat or ductwork troubles. Raised power costs can additionally direct to inadequacies caused by used parts. Another sign is the existence of water leakages, which might show refrigerant concerns or water drainage troubles. Regular cycling of the system may recommend that it is struggling to preserve wanted temperature levels. Finally, unusual odors, specifically burning or musty scents, can suggest electric or mold problems, respectively. Acknowledging these indicators early can aid avoid more damage and expensive repairs.

Life Expectancy Expansion Techniques

Implementing reliable maintenance techniques can significantly boost the lifespan of heating and cooling systems. Routine evaluations and tune-ups are important, permitting professionals to determine potential issues before they intensify. Cleansing or changing filters regular monthly warranties peak airflow and efficiency, reducing pressure on elements. Furthermore, checking cooling agent levels and confirming proper drain protects against system overloads and water damages.

Sealing ductwork can improve energy effectiveness, while configuring thermostats for suitable usage lessens unneeded wear. House owners should also focus on the sanitation of outside systems, eliminating particles that might obstruct air flow. By adhering to these upkeep strategies, cooling and heating systems can run extra effectively, decrease power prices, and eventually appreciate an extended operational life, resulting in a more comfortable living atmosphere.
